Revolution X
The cult group "Revolution X" goes on their first big tour at sea, but the producer imposes on Bobby and Philip a new vocalist - the popular in BG singer GARY - NICHOL, which everyone in the group is annoyed with. The two couples plan to see each other secretly and spend a romantic vacation, but the director of the school Tsekov has his own plan for the trip ...
